Full CPU usage from /usr/lib/aarch64-linux-gpu/libc.so.6
Hello,
recently my Purpur server started lagging like crazy when loading both new and preexisting chunks and often times out the player.
You can find the profile here: https://spark.lucko.me/5EVsFilNGa
spark
spark is a performance profiler for Minecraft clients, servers, and proxies.
64 Replies
Spark Profile Analysis
These are not magic values. Many of these settings have real consequences on your server's mechanics. See this guide for detailed information on the functionality of each setting.
✅ Your server isn't lagging
Your server is running fine with an average TPS of 20.
Requested by luketeam5#0 • Page 1 of 3
Thanks for asking your question!
Make sure to provide as much helpful information as possible such as logs/what you tried and what your exact issue is
Make sure to mark solved when issue is solved!!!
/close
!close
!solved
!answered
Requested by luketeam5#0
The system is running Ubuntu 22.04.2 LTS (aarch64) version "5.15.0-1038-oracle" and has 1 CPU threads available.When you made the oci vm, did you only do one core?
No, even when checking the instance now it has all 4.
thats a ptero thing
oh
spark shows 1 thread if u set it to unlimited in ptero
:d
interesting
Just another reason to not use ptero /j
offline-mode
!offline
im out
(use aikar flags)
ohno
Yes, Ptero is good to avoid if you are doing stuff solo, I have most of my stuff on other VPS outside Ptero.
also ur cpu is not fully used by the /usr/lib/aarch64 its just waiting for something to do.
This, you should be using g1gc tbh
the thread u see in spark is the main thread
you can probably make shenandoah work, but you dont have the cpu overhead to have that be effective
Aikar's Flags | PaperMC Documentation
Recommended JVM Startup Flags
It shouldn't.
LMAOOOO
xms should be the same as xmx
Also, dont allocate 12g of memory, only do like 8
@luketeam5
Okay, I'll do that.
Huh, I'll check Ptero configuration, it's possible that there is some possible issue there.
But offline mode server :pepe_Sus:
it does every single time i've seen someone use unlimited
It shouldn't is what I'm saying
oh yeah
100%
Make an issue on their github or something :KEKW:
I know, but most players on the server use premium Minecraft.
Quick question relating to this, are you able to add physical RAM to a laptop?...
Like, if you were to not have the concern of warranties and everything included, could you physically take the cover off of a laptop, and add physical ram to it?...
"most" isn't all, and that's the entire problem.
Some laptops, yeah
If the RAM isn't soldered to the board, yes.
A good portion of laptops come with only one stick installed
Acer Inspire?
Probably
just google ur laptop and ram upgrade
Cool
or ifixit
if this isnt the case, then youll have to replace the existing memory to add to it
Wuts that?
ifixit is a brand
Alr
I can' force them really, it's just a small whitelisted server anyways.
they have docs on how to do a bunch of random things lol
(related to taking apart electronics)
Kk
Not letting people who don't own the game play is a good first start (:
Okay, I've found a possible issue in the Ptero config, I'll restart Ptero and see if it helps.
Technically setting online mode would help me with some stuff, however I want to keep the players that simply don't/can't buy the game.
Simply don't/can't get help here then :KEKW:
btw, called by
reading isn't hard
Why is everyone here so smart??ðŸ˜
I know, the issue is that it was never there before so I was wondering why it appeared all of a sudden.
no clue how it wouldn't be there tbh
What I meant was that it was not taking 70% of the timing.
So it's decreasing
Mkay
Generating new chunks is now possible and loading existing is basically instant, I think that fixed the issue.
No clue which config was it as I've just reset it to default.
What was your issue?
Something with Pterodactyl Wings config.
should switch to aikars flags: https://docs.papermc.io/paper/aikars-flags
and make xms == xmx, and only allocate 8g of memory, still
Hm
Okay.
Well, thanks for help everyone (and mainly thanks to you @Livor Mortis).
!solved
post closed!
The post/thread has been closed!
Requested by luketeam5#0
<3